Index: Source/modules/webaudio/MediaStreamAudioSourceNode.h |
diff --git a/Source/modules/webaudio/MediaStreamAudioSourceNode.h b/Source/modules/webaudio/MediaStreamAudioSourceNode.h |
index 625690bc5e1bb6123ed20b0c521ee681d11f7ed7..86e80ac9f80ed7288bb38e9bf61845f8e2545fcf 100644 |
--- a/Source/modules/webaudio/MediaStreamAudioSourceNode.h |
+++ b/Source/modules/webaudio/MediaStreamAudioSourceNode.h |
@@ -39,7 +39,7 @@ namespace WebCore { |
class AudioContext; |
-class MediaStreamAudioSourceNode : public AudioSourceNode, public AudioSourceProviderClient { |
+class MediaStreamAudioSourceNode FINAL : public AudioSourceNode, public AudioSourceProviderClient { |
public: |
static PassRefPtr<MediaStreamAudioSourceNode> create(AudioContext*, MediaStream*, MediaStreamTrack*, AudioSourceProvider*); |
@@ -48,11 +48,11 @@ public: |
MediaStream* mediaStream() { return m_mediaStream.get(); } |
// AudioNode |
- virtual void process(size_t framesToProcess); |
- virtual void reset(); |
+ virtual void process(size_t framesToProcess) OVERRIDE; |
+ virtual void reset() OVERRIDE; |
// AudioSourceProviderClient |
- virtual void setFormat(size_t numberOfChannels, float sampleRate); |
+ virtual void setFormat(size_t numberOfChannels, float sampleRate) OVERRIDE; |
AudioSourceProvider* audioSourceProvider() const { return m_audioSourceProvider; } |